Kate Perna fell in love with the practice of yoga immediately after attending her first class in 2005. She received her 200 hr. certification in July 2009 through the Advanced to Master Program with Sondra Loring and Raghunath and is particularly drawn to Vinyasa, where movements are initiated and connected by the breath. She also holds a certification from the Niroga Institute for Teaching Yoga to At-Risk Youth and has studied with Nischala Joy Devi, which earned her a Yoga of the Heart certification. She wishes it were possible to express the depth of her gratitude for this path and for the grace of her teacher, who continues to instruct her on asana and the art of living well.

She is heavily influenced by Buddhist philosophy and the teachings of Pema Chodron who says that, "Buddhism is for those who do not wish to wait." Her goals are to say "yes" to life, to be an advocate for peace, and to cultivate the courage to be transparent. She believes whole-heartedly in the power of yoga to transform and heal.

She holds an M.S. in Secondary Education and is the Founder/Co-Director of Bent on Change, a non-profit organization that works to bring yoga and mindfulness practices to at-risk and underserved populations. Read more about her work in the community through www.bentonchange.org.
